Explore the Pantheon on this small group guided tour and uncover the fascinating history of one of Rome’s most iconic monuments. Your guide will explain the architectural genius that has allowed the Pantheon to survive intact for nearly two thousand years, making it a marvel of ancient engineering. Learn about the impressive dome with its 43-meter diameter and the central oculus that illuminates the interior with natural light, creating an extraordinary atmosphere. Discover how the Pantheon was transformed from a pagan temple to a Christian church, including the transfer of martyrs’ remains by Pope Boniface IV in 608, and understand its significance in Roman religious and cultural history.

During the tour, your guide will share stories and anecdotes that bring the monument to life, highlighting both architectural and historical details. Small group size ensures a more personal and engaging experience, allowing you to ask questions and explore at a comfortable pace. The visit provides a deep appreciation of the Pantheon’s enduring beauty and the remarkable skill of its ancient builders, making it a must-see destination for history and architecture enthusiasts.
